I got my viper extreme somewhat between 2006 and 08. I think it was 50€, german price. No idea how much it was in the US.
I also bought a bunch of the normal viper gc chips, they were 30€ if I am correct.
You'll propably find people willing to pay around 200$ for a brand new one nowadays. (Just an estimation from my side.)
The Viper Extreme is a really powerful chip for the cube.
It allows you to rip games fairly quickly and it is the only chip (as far as I know) that supports actual safe states (freeze game status) for the cube.
This, the big hype around it and beeing sold out quite quickly make the viper extreme such a desireable piece today.

I also have an icedcube case. It is more a show and shine piece in my opinion.
12cm disks fit juuuusst barely in there, I have constant problems with the disc scratching somewhere in the case because there is such little room for for the disc.
I have already tried so much to get around this but with no success yet. When I carefully close and tilt the lid in the right direction it kind of works.
Since 8cm DVD-Rs are still available today, I'd recommend you to get a bunch of those and just use the regular case. If you want have a serious number of games available, the drive replacement with SD card would be the better solution than using discs.
